This is my first Young Guard regiment, the 1er Bn. of the 2eme Regiment de Tirailleurs. The uniforms are based on a plate in the Hortoulle "Soldiers and Uniforms of the Napoleonic Wars", showing Tirailleurs and Voltiguers on campaign in Spain in 1809/10, based on period drawings. I particularly like the greatcoats in brown Spanish cloth, trimmed with red piping. Do have a click!
All the minis are plastic Perrys, except for the metal standard bearer. I suspect that the mounted officer is converted from a Dragoon officer; he’s lovely! The fanion is GMB.
All the minis were painted for me by Dave Davies, who did such a splendid job that I’ve barely touched them (I just muddied the hems of the greatcoats up a little, to match the rest of my Garde), and based them.
